Brief summary
This study is being done to find out if an investigational product called HP802-247 can help people with venous leg ulcers. Investigational means that HP802-247 has not been approved by the U.S. Food and Drug Administration (FDA). This research is being done to compare the efficacy of HP802-247 plus compression therapy against Vehicle plus compression therapy in achieving complete wound closure over the 12-week treatment period. Vehicle looks the same as HP802-247 but contains no cells.

Eligibility
Inclusion criteria
* Provide informed consent. * Age ≥ 18 years and of either sex. * Willing to comply with protocol instructions, including allowing all study assessments. * Have a venous leg ulcer (VLU) between the knee and ankle (at or above the malleolus), with a surface area ≥ 2.0 cm2 and ≤ 12.0 cm2 * Venous insufficiency confirmed by duplex Doppler ultrasound examination for valvular or venous incompetence. * Arterial supply adequacy confirmed * Target ulcer involves a full thickness skin loss, but WITHOUT exposure of tendon, muscle, or bone. * Target ulcer duration ≥ 6 weeks but ≤ 104 weeks (24 months). * Acceptable state of health and nutrition
Exclusion criteria
* History of anaphylaxis, serum sickness, or erythema multiforme reaction to aprotinin, bovine serum albumin or bovine serum proteins, penicillin, streptomycin, amphotericin B. * Prior diagnosis of Systemic Lupus Erythematosus with elevated anti-DNA antibody titers, Buerger's disease (thromboangiitis obliterans), current diagnosis of vasculitis, or current diagnosis of claudication. * Therapy with another investigational agent within thirty (30) days of Screening, or during the study. * A target ulcer of non-venous etiologies (e.g., sickle cell anemia, necrobiosis lipoidica diabeticorum, pyoderma gangrenosum, vasculopathic or vasculitic). * Documented history of osteomyelitis at the target wound location within 6 months preceding the Screening Visit. * Refusal of or inability to tolerate compression therapy. * Therapy of the target ulcer with autologous skin graft, Apligraf™, or Dermagraft™ within 30 days preceding the Screening Visit. * History of cancer in the preceding 5 years (other than carcinoma in situ of the cervix or adequately treated non-melanoma skin cancers). * Any prior exposure to HP802-247 or its vehicle.

Participant flow
Recruitment details
Subjects were screened at 43 sites in the US and 5 in Canada; between August 22, 2012 and April 18, 2014; sites included independent and hospital wound clinics and private practice sites.
Pre-assignment details
Subjects entered a 2-week run-in; subjects whose wound radius decreased by \< 0.349 cm/2weeks and met all other inclusion/exclusion (I/E) criteria were eligible for randomization. After completion of the treatment period, subjects entered a three-month follow up period.

Outcome results
Compare the Treatment Groups for the Proportion of Subjects With Complete Wound Closure Over the 12-Week Treatment Period From Baseline
For each treatment group the area of each subject's target ulcer was measured on a weekly basis, for up to 12 weeks, using a laser-based wound imaging system in conjunction with software to measure area. Following initial closure subjects returned for four weekly visits to confirm wound closure. Wounds that remained closed for four weeks were classified as confirmed closures; if a wound opened at any of the 4 visits it was not considered to have closed. For subjects who dropped from the study, their remaining visit values were imputed using LOCF; wound status of closed was not imputed.
Time frame: 12 Weeks
Population: ITT Populations: Subjects who received at least one dose of test article. Analysis was by the Cochrane Mantel Haenszel (CMH) test, adjusted for sites, with significance being at P \< 0.05
| Arm | Measure | Group | Value (NUMBER) |
|---|---|---|---|
| HP802-247 | Compare the Treatment Groups for the Proportion of Subjects With Complete Wound Closure Over the 12-Week Treatment Period From Baseline | Wound Closed | 129 participants |
| HP802-247 | Compare the Treatment Groups for the Proportion of Subjects With Complete Wound Closure Over the 12-Week Treatment Period From Baseline | Wound Not Closed | 82 participants |
| Vehicle | Compare the Treatment Groups for the Proportion of Subjects With Complete Wound Closure Over the 12-Week Treatment Period From Baseline | Wound Closed | 126 participants |
| Vehicle | Compare the Treatment Groups for the Proportion of Subjects With Complete Wound Closure Over the 12-Week Treatment Period From Baseline | Wound Not Closed | 84 participants |
